DISINFECT V SHIELD is an alcohol-free antiseptic hand and skin sanitizer that protects against infections. It contains 0.13% Benzalkonium Chloride as an active ingredient and Aloe Barbadensis leaf extract, Citric Acid, and Triethoxysilylpropy! Steardimonium Chioride as inactive ingredients. The soothing formula offers extended protection for up to 8 hours and can be used repeatedly. Only for external use, avoid contact with eyes, and in case of redness or irritation, stop using the product and contact a doctor. Store below 150°F (66°C) and keep away from children.*
